$27k should nab you a 2004 Roadster with around 40k miles on it... Thats for a Enthusiast model, figure $29k for a Touring model with same mileage

Also its going to be harder to find a used Roadster vs a Coupe since Roadsters makes up a smaller precentage of 350z's

Brent, Im not sure why my link is not working, I saved it correctly, anyways Ill let you do it your self so you know how to do it. Its so easy really. Just go to www.nada.com and click on used car values. then just click on all that retains to your car. Thats it. Also go to www.kbb.com and do the same thing. Each used car value site will be slightly differnt. I tend to just take an avg of the 2 to get me in a ballpark figure for the vehicles worth.
